Key Indicators You Need Tree Removal Services
When a tree displays notable structural defects or declining health, it's vital to recognize the signs that suggest removal is required. You should look for extensive root decay, which often shows up as fungal formations at the base or noticeable root system instability. Root decay compromises anchorage, elevating the possibility of unexpected collapse. Trees that lean, especially those with recent angle changes or earth movement around the base, may signal reduced structural strength due to root damage or weather damage. Dead or hanging branches, cankers, and major bark deterioration are additional signs of advanced decline. Never overlook hollow trunks or severe hollowing, as these decrease weight-bearing ability. Immediate removal of dangerous specimens prevents structural damage and enhances environmental safety for both individuals and buildings.

Expert Guide to Seasonal Pruning
For maintaining healthy trees in Rochester Hills and Troy, precise seasonal pruning is crucial in fostering healthy development, strong structure, and resistance to diseases. It's important to use effective pruning techniques, such as crown thinning for better light penetration and air flow, along with crown raising to remove low-hanging branches. Be mindful of seasonal timing—late winter or early spring is ideal for most species, when trees are inactive and less susceptible to stress. Avoid heavy pruning in late summer or during growth periods, which may result in problematic new growth or stress vulnerability. Create precise cuts just outside the branch collar to promote rapid wound closure. With these professional methods, you can improve the beauty and lifespan of your landscape while reducing potential hazards.
Pest and Disease Control
Together with proper pruning practices, successful disease and pest management preserves the health and value of your trees in Rochester Hills and Troy. You should regularly inspect your trees for symptoms such as leaf discoloration, cankers, dieback, and abnormal growths—these can indicate underlying pathogens or infestation. Precise disease diagnosis is vital, enabling you to implement targeted treatments that limit damage and avoid recurrence. Integrated pest prevention strategies, including proper sanitation, biological controls, and strategic application of arboricultural treatments, minimize the risk of insect outbreaks like emerald ash borer or scale insects. By taking action promptly and using proven interventions, you maintain the structural integrity and vitality of your landscape. Concentrate on a forward-thinking approach to disease and pest management to ensure your trees thrive year-round.
Cultivating Healthy Development
Even though trees form their own growth patterns, strategic trimming and maintenance are crucial for directing healthy development and stopping structural defects. It's important to perform formative pruning during young tree development to encourage proper branch spacing and robust structural branches. Through careful elimination of competing leaders and crossing branches, you'll reduce the risk of co-dominant stems and future breakage. Consistent canopy maintenance enhances sunlight exposure and airflow, which promotes healthy root systems and balanced canopy expansion. You must eliminate dead and infected branches quickly to ensure tree vigor and structural strength. Engaging in scheduled maintenance improves resource distribution and enables continuous health. Through implementing these expert methods, you ensure your trees maintain both attractive appearance and long-term health, minimizing potential hazards and expensive treatments.
Equipment Safety Standards and Protocols
Given that tree removal comes with substantial risks, professional companies in Rochester Hills and Troy maintain comprehensive safety guidelines and employ specialized tools. You'll find that certified arborists carry out an extensive hazard assessment prior to any tree removal or tree pruning begins. This assessment identifies stability issues, unhealthy branches, and proximity to power lines or property structures. Crews employ personal protective equipment (PPE), consisting of helmets, chainsaw-resistant clothing, and safety harnesses to mitigate risk.
Specialized machinery like specialized lifts, rigging equipment, and professional chainsaws enables safe dismantling of the biggest specimens. Work crews utilize wood processors and stump elimination tools to efficiently manage organic matter and root structures. By following ANSI Z133 safety guidelines and implementing state-of-the-art botanical tools, you can rest assured that each procedure emphasizes both worker safety and landscape protection.
